note on kabir

Kabir was one of the most influential saints of his time and a poet. He was brought up in a family of Muslim   julahas or weavers settled near the city of Benares (Varanasi).
 
    His teachings:
  1. Kabir’s teachings were based on a complete rejection of the major religious traditions.
  2. His teachings openly ridiculed all forms of external worship of both Brahmanical Hinduism and Islam and the caste system.
  3. He believed in a formless Supreme God and preached that the only path to salvation was through bhakti or devotion.

Kabir, who probably lived in fifteenth- sixteenth century was one of the most influential saint. He was brought up in a family of muslim julahas or weavers settled in or near the city of banaras (varanasi). We get to know of his ideas by from a vast collection of verses called sakhis and pads said to have been composed by him and aung by wandering bhajan singers.
